This project will provide volunteers with an opportunity to enhance Nurragingy Reserve, a vital open space resource. The provision of well-maintained open space and recreation areas is particularly important to the health and wellbeing of the community of Blacktown City. It provides an area for residents to connect with nature and each other and engenders community pride and awareness. The reserve boasts a variety of recreation opportunities, in a safe, attractive and accessible environment, whilst also holding significant natural and cultural values. In addition to this,  Nurragingy Reserve is comprised of mostly remnant Cumberland Plain Woodland, which is listed as a Critically Endangered Ecological Community. This project will contribute to the protection and enhancement of this critical vegetation type along Eastern Creek within Nurragingy Reserve. The works will focus on the eradication of weeds including noxious, environmental and other exotic weed species.
